    The American Parkinson Disease Association (APDA) is a grassroots advocacy organization for people with Parkinson's disease and their families. Founded in 1961, the APDA aims to "ease the burden" for Americans with Parkinson's disease, as well as for their families, through nationwide Information and Referral Centers and support groups .

    Management of Parkinson's disease. In the management of Parkinson's disease, due to the chronic nature of Parkinson's disease (PD), a broad-based program is needed that includes patient and family education, support-group services, general wellness maintenance, exercise, and nutrition.
